Mrs. Grover Cleveland (Frances C. Folsom, 1864-1947), 1891.Artist: Fernand Paillet (1850-1918).
Frances Folsom of Buffalo, New York, married President Grover Cleveland at the White House on June 2, 1886. The twenty-one-year-old bride was, and remains, the nation’s youngest first lady. After Cleveland’s defeat in the 1888 presidential election, the couple lived in New York City. “Frank,” as she was known to friends and family, became a leader of New York society and forged important connections that helped return her husband to the White House.
